    In this episode, Lauren takes a closer look at one of the most disturbing and bizarre government experiments in U.S. history—Operation Midnight Climax. During the 1950s, as the Cold War raged on, the CIA launched MKUltra, a top-secret program aimed at developing mind control techniques. Among the most shocking aspects? Secret brothels in San Francisco and New York, where unsuspecting men were dosed with LSD, all while CIA agents watched from behind two-way mirrors.

    The episode dives into the twisted details of the operation, from George Hunter White’s disturbing role in carrying out the experiments to the tragic story of Frank Olson, a CIA employee whose death raised questions about the program. Listeners will also hear about the fallout as whistleblowers and journalists exposed the terrifying truth behind MKUltra, leading to a nationwide scandal.

    In this episode, Lauren tells the incredible survival story of Juliane Diller Koepcke. In 1971, LANSA Flight 508 crashed over the Peruvian Amazon, and 17-year-old Juliane found herself stranded in a dense jungle, facing a huge challenge. Lauren talks about the calm yet determined actions Juliane took—from the shock of falling into the jungle to carefully navigating through trees, streams, and trails toward safety. Listeners will hear how Juliane used her quick thinking and resourcefulness to treat minor injuries, find water, and follow simple clues in nature that led her to a river. This story shows not only her physical journey but also the inner strength that helped her survive this overwhelming ordeal.

    In this episode, Jenn dives into the toxic mess—literally—that was the Love Canal disaster. What started as an abandoned canal in Niagara Falls, New York, became a dumping ground for thousands of tons of hazardous waste, poisoning an entire community. But here’s where it gets really wild—the ones who fought back weren’t politicians or corporate bigwigs. It was the badass moms, housewives, and everyday residents who refused to let their families suffer in silence.

    From organizing protests to demanding action from the U.S. government, these women sparked an environmental movement that changed history. How did an entire neighborhood become a toxic time bomb? And how did a group of determined mothers take on powerful corporations and win? Jenn breaks down the shocking story of Love Canal, the fight for justice, and how these fierce women set the stage for environmental activism as we know it today.
